git远程命令行工具

fiy 其他 63

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Git是一款分布式版本控制系统,它提供了一套强大的命令行工具,用于远程操作。以下是一些常用的Git远程命令行工具:

    1. git clone:使用此命令将远程库克隆到本地,克隆后就可以在本地进行修改和提交了。语法格式:git clone <远程仓库地址>

    2. git remote:用于管理远程仓库。可以使用git remote -v命令查看当前所有的远程仓库,以及它们的URL地址。

    3. git fetch:从远程仓库获取最新的提交,但并不合并到本地的分支。语法格式:git fetch <远程仓库的别名>

    4. git pull:从远程仓库获取最新的提交,并自动合并到当前所在分支。相当于先执行git fetch,再执行git merge。语法格式:git pull <远程仓库的别名>

    5. git push:将本地的提交推送到远程仓库。语法格式:git push <远程仓库的别名> <本地分支的名称>

    6. git remote add:添加一个新的远程仓库。语法格式:git remote add <远程仓库的别名> <远程仓库的URL>

    7. git remote remove:移除一个远程仓库。语法格式:git remote remove <远程仓库的别名>

    8. git remote rename:重命名一个远程仓库的别名。语法格式:git remote rename <旧的远程仓库的别名> <新的远程仓库的别名>

    9. git remote set-url:修改一个远程仓库的URL地址。语法格式:git remote set-url <远程仓库的别名> <新的URL地址>

    这些命令是Git远程命令行工具中比较常用的,通过它们可以方便地进行远程操作,例如克隆远程库、获取最新提交、推送本地提交等。熟练使用这些工具可以更好地利用Git进行团队协作和代码管理。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    Git是一个分布式版本控制系统,可以通过命令行工具与远程仓库进行交互。这些远程命令行工具提供了一系列命令,使得用户可以在不使用图形用户界面的情况下管理和操作远程仓库。以下是几个常见的git远程命令行工具:

    1. git clone:该命令用于克隆远程仓库到本地。使用该命令,可以将远程仓库的所有文件和历史记录复制到本地,从而创建一个本地的git仓库。通常,使用如下命令进行克隆:
    “`
    git clone
    “`

    2. git remote:该命令用于管理远程仓库。可以使用该命令添加、删除或修改远程仓库的配置。常用的选项包括:
    – `git remote add `:添加一个新的远程仓库
    – `git remote rm `:删除指定名称的远程仓库
    – `git remote rename `:重命名指定的远程仓库

    3. git fetch:该命令用于从远程仓库获取最新的变化,但并不会自动合并到本地分支。使用该命令,可以将远程仓库的最新提交的变化拉取到本地,但不会修改本地分支的状态。常用的选项包括:
    – `git fetch `:从指定的远程仓库获取最新的变化

    4. git pull:该命令用于从远程仓库获取最新的变化,并将其合并到当前分支。使用该命令,可以拉取远程仓库的最新变化,并自动将其合并到当前分支。常用的选项包括:
    – `git pull `:从指定的远程仓库拉取最新的变化,并合并到当前分支

    5. git push:该命令用于将本地分支的更改推送到远程仓库。使用该命令,可以将本地仓库的变化推送到与之关联的远程仓库。常用的选项包括:
    – `git push :`:将本地分支的更改推送到远程仓库的指定分支

    这些都是一些常见的git远程命令行工具,可以帮助用户在命令行中与远程仓库进行交互。通过使用这些命令,用户可以克隆、管理、同步和推送本地分支与远程仓库之间的更改。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Git 是一种分布式版本控制系统,用于追踪文件的修改并协调多个开发者之间的工作。Git 远程命令行工具为用户提供了通过命令行与远程仓库交互的功能,可以进行代码的克隆、推送、拉取等操作。本文将介绍如何使用 Git 远程命令行工具进行常见操作流程。

    ## 安装 Git 工具

    在开始使用 Git 远程命令行工具之前,需要先在本地环境中安装 Git 工具。可以从 Git 官网(https://git-scm.com/downloads)下载适用于不同操作系统的安装包,然后按照指示进行安装。

    安装完成后,打开命令行终端(Windows 用户是 Git Bash 或命令提示符,Mac/Linux 用户是终端),输入 `git –version` 命令,确认 Git 是否成功安装。

    ## 克隆远程仓库

    克隆远程仓库是将远程仓库中的代码复制到本地仓库中的过程。使用 Git 远程命令行工具可以通过以下命令进行克隆:

    “`bash
    git clone <仓库地址>
    “`

    其中 `<仓库地址>` 是远程仓库的 URL 地址。执行命令后,Git 将会在当前目录下创建一个与远程仓库相同名称的文件夹,并将仓库中的代码下载到该文件夹中。

    例如,要克隆一个名为 `example` 的远程仓库,可以使用以下命令:

    “`bash
    git clone https://github.com/username/example.git
    “`

    克隆完成后,切换到该仓库文件夹下,可以对代码进行修改、提交等操作。

    ## 修改和提交代码

    在克隆仓库后,可以使用 Git 远程命令行工具对代码进行修改和提交。以下是常见的代码修改操作:

    ### 查看代码修改状态

    使用以下命令可以查看当前的代码修改状态:

    “`bash
    git status
    “`

    该命令会列出已修改、已暂存和未追踪的文件,以及当前所在分支等信息。通过查看状态,可以了解哪些文件已被修改,以便进行进一步操作。

    ### 添加修改到暂存区

    在修改了代码后,需要将修改的文件添加到暂存区,以待进一步提交。使用以下命令将所有已修改的文件添加到暂存区:

    “`bash
    git add .
    “`

    如果只想添加单个文件,可以将 `.` 替换为具体的文件路径。

    ### 提交代码修改

    将修改的代码提交到本地仓库需要使用以下命令:

    “`bash
    git commit -m “提交说明信息”
    “`

    其中 `-m` 表示提交说明信息,可以根据实际情况填写。提交说明信息应该明确、简洁并符合规范,以便其他开发者了解提交的目的和内容。

    ### 推送代码修改到远程仓库

    提交完代码后,将修改的代码推送到远程仓库需要使用以下命令:

    “`bash
    git push
    “`

    默认情况下,该命令会将当前分支的修改推送到与之关联的远程仓库。如果远程仓库是首次推送,则需要通过 `git push -u origin <分支名>` 命令指定远程仓库和分支。

    例如,推送当前分支的修改到名为 `example` 的远程仓库,可以使用以下命令:

    “`bash
    git push -u origin master
    “`

    推送完成后,其他开发者可以通过 `git pull` 命令拉取最新的代码。

    ## 拉取远程仓库代码

    除了推送修改,我们还可以使用 Git 远程命令行工具拉取远程仓库的代码。以下是常见的拉取操作:

    ### 拉取最新代码

    使用以下命令可以从远程仓库拉取最新的代码:

    “`bash
    git pull
    “`

    默认情况下,该命令会将远程仓库的代码更新到当前分支。如果当前分支与远程仓库有关联,则直接执行 `git pull` 命令即可;否则,需要通过 `git pull origin <分支名>` 命令指定远程仓库和分支。

    例如,从名为 `example` 的远程仓库拉取最新的代码,可以使用以下命令:

    “`bash
    git pull origin master
    “`

    ### 切换分支并拉取代码

    如果想要切换到其他分支并拉取该分支的最新代码,可以使用以下命令:

    “`bash
    git checkout <分支名>
    git pull
    “`

    其中 `<分支名>` 是目标分支的名称。首先使用 `git checkout` 命令切换到目标分支,然后使用 `git pull` 命令拉取最新代码。

    ## 总结

    通过 Git 远程命令行工具,我们可以方便地进行远程仓库的克隆、代码的修改和提交、代码的推送和拉取等操作。在进行这些操作时,需要注意遵循 Git 的工作流程和规范,保证团队协作的顺畅。希望本文对你理解和使用 Git 远程命令行工具有所帮助。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部